How to Replace a Trackball on a BlackBerry Pearl
The trackball on your BlackBerry Pearl helps you navigate in all directions through the screens and menus on your phone. Without the trackball, you have limited control over your BlackBerry Pearl and can't access many of the applications you may frequently use. If you experience any damage to your trackball, you need to replace it as soon as possible.
Instructions
-
-
1
Turn off your BlackBerry Pearl. Remove all power sources, including the AC adapter and battery.
-
2
Pop out the plastic ring that holds the original trackball in place with a plastic prying tool. Remove the original trackball by placing your palm over the trackball compartment and turning the BlackBerry Pearl upside down. Set the original trackball aside when it falls into your palm.
-
-
3
Place the replacement trackball in the compartment. Snap the plastic ring back into place by lining up the two prongs with their corresponding holes. Replace the battery.

Tips & Warnings
A common problem with the trackball in the BlackBerry phones is a buildup of dust and debris in the compartment. While you have the original trackball out but before you have installed the replacement trackball, use an electronics duster to clean out any debris that might be a problem in the future.
Check your BlackBerry Pearl's warranty before you begin any work on it. Most mobile phone warranties prohibit repairs done by anyone other than a company-certified technician.
